在Linux中新增用户可以使用 `useradd` 命令。这个命令主要用于系统管理员来建立和维护用户的账户。
基本语法如下:
sh
sudo useradd [选项] 用户名
一些常用选项包括:
`m`:自动创建用户的主目录。
`g` 或 `G`:定义初始群组(使用 g 选项指定的为基本组,用 G 指定的为附加组)。
`s`:设定用户登入后所使用的shell。
`p`:密码(输入加密好的),但通常不推荐这种方式。
一个简单的例子是增加用户 john,同时设置用户的登录shell和创建家目录:
sh
sudo useradd m s /bin/bash john
这里,我们为 john 创建了家目录,并设置 `/bin/bash` 作为他的默认 shell。
然后需要通过下面的命令为用户设定密码,否则该账户将不可用于登入:
sh
sudo passwd john
输入此命令后根据提示进行操作设置 john 的密码。
以上就是 Linux 中添加新用户的常规步骤与示例。请注意不同的Linux发行版可能会有小的差别。
发表评论